About N-(4,6-dimethyl-2-phenoxypyrimidin-5-yl)-4-methoxy-3-methylbenzenesulfonamide
N-(4,6-dimethyl-2-phenoxypyrimidin-5-yl)-4-methoxy-3-methylbenzenesulfonamide (PubChem CID 122303666) has the molecular formula C20H21N3O4S
and a molecular weight of 399.47 g/mol. Its IUPAC name is N-(4,6-dimethyl-2-phenoxypyrimidin-5-yl)-4-methoxy-3-methylbenzenesulfonamide.

What is the SMILES notation for N-(4,6-dimethyl-2-phenoxypyrimidin-5-yl)-4-methoxy-3-methylbenzenesulfonamide?
The canonical SMILES for N-(4,6-dimethyl-2-phenoxypyrimidin-5-yl)-4-methoxy-3-methylbenzenesulfonamide is COc1ccc(S(=O)(=O)Nc2c(C)nc(Oc3ccccc3)nc2C)cc1C.
What is the InChIKey of N-(4,6-dimethyl-2-phenoxypyrimidin-5-yl)-4-methoxy-3-methylbenzenesulfonamide?
The InChIKey is VTDZIFKUHUDMGQ-UHFFFAOYSA-N. The full InChI is InChI=1S/C20H21N3O4S/c1-13-12-17(10-11-18(13)26-4)28(24,25)23-19-14(2)21-20(22-15(19)3)27-16-8-6-5-7-9-16/h5-12,23H,1-4H3.
What are the key properties of N-(4,6-dimethyl-2-phenoxypyrimidin-5-yl)-4-methoxy-3-methylbenzenesulfonamide?
N-(4,6-dimethyl-2-phenoxypyrimidin-5-yl)-4-methoxy-3-methylbenzenesulfonamide has a molecular weight of 399.47 g/mol, XLogP of 4.00, 6 rotatable bonds, 1 hydrogen bond donors, and 6 hydrogen bond acceptors.
